										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2026-03-11RainyGorge.jpg"> <img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-29228"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2026-03-11RainyGorge-300x220.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="220" /></a>It is <a href="https://www.theweathernetwork.com/en/news/weather/forecasts/la-nina-to-continue-into-2026-leaving-thumbprint-on-winter-weather">La Niña</a>, I&#8217;m told, that is responsible for our cold, wet spring, after a warm, wet winter. A good time to settle in with reading and writing, I suppose, although I find it increasingly difficult to do more than listen to audiobooks while I potter around the kitchen or carry them around the house in my phone.</p>
<p>Most recently I listened to <a href="https://www.penguin.co.uk/books/440321/i-who-have-never-known-men-by-harpman-jacqueline/9781529191448"><strong>I Who Have Never Known Men</strong></a>, <a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/Screenshot-2026-03-13-153016-1.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ignright wp-image-29231 size-medium"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/Screenshot-2026-03-13-153016-1-225x300.jpg" alt="" width="225" height="300" /></a>a post-apocalyptic Belgian novel by <a href="https://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Jacqueline_Harpman">Jacqueline Harpman</a>, whose new translation, I gather, has been giving it new life. It was thoughtful, and, like so much speculative fiction, unsettlingly prescient in its depiction, in this case, of unexplained imprisonment. I did appreciate its turning some male views of forced communities &#8211; think <strong><a href="https://www.britannica.com/topic/Lord-of-the-Flies-novel-by-Golding">Lord of the Flies</a></strong> &#8211; on their heads. The women in this novel manage to get along and get things done and built. Reading her bio, I see that Harpman was trained as a psychoanalyst, which perhaps explains much about the carefully constructed relationships between the women.</p>
<p>Before that, I was in an entirely different world. A couple of years ago, a friend from <a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/Screenshot-2026-03-13-155511.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="size-medium wp-image-29232 alignleft"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/Screenshot-2026-03-13-155511-300x300.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="300" /></a>my boarding school childhood sent along some comments responding to a review in the Guardian of Charles Spencer&#8217;s memoir, <strong><a href="https://www.simonandschuster.ca/books/A-Very-Private-School/Charles-Spencer/9781668046395">A Very Private School</a></strong>. This led me down some rabbit holes, not least of which were a couple of fascinating nonfiction books about boarding school syndrome; <a href="https://welldoing.org/article/remembering-joy-schaverien-boarding-school-syndrome-pioneer">Joy Schaverien</a> had coined the term and written about it in <a href="https://www.routledge.com/Boarding-School-Syndrome-The-psychological-trauma-of-the-privileged-child/Schaverien/p/book/9780415690034">a book of that name</a>, as had another therapist, <a href="https://www.boardingschoolsurvivors.co.uk/">Nick Duffell</a>, in his book <a href="https://www.karnacbooks.com/product/the-making-of-them-the-british-attitude-to-children-and-the-boarding-school-system/10738/"><strong>The Making of Them</strong></a>.</p>
<p>Though Spencer&#8217;s school&#8217;s structure and terminology were very close matches to mine, my experiences were, mercifully, without the physical and sexual brutality of Spencer&#8217;s schooldays. Girls&#8217; schools are  (were, in the time period Spencer and I share, the seventies) kinder places, at least physically. And perhaps that makes them harder to write about, so there are far fewer books on the topic. Much of what I&#8217;ve seen is of the <a href="https://enidblytonsociety.co.uk/st-clares.php">Enid Blyton</a> variety; who knows, perhaps even back then there were a lot of girls who enjoyed the experience.</p>
<p>At a dinner with half a dozen of my former classmates from boarding school days a couple of summers ago, it did seem that most had more or less favourable memories. It may have helped that they had graduated from the school, which means they reached the age when they were able to exercise some control over their lives there than I had when I left after grade 10; and they also graduated under the eye of a different head of school than was running things in my day.</p>
<p>And the actual physical book I&#8217;ve been enjoying is <strong><a id="detailLink968" title="Kindest regards : new and selected poems" href="https://gvpl.ent.sirsidynix.net/client/en_US/default/search/detailnonmodal/ent:$002f$002fSD_ILS$002f0$002fSD_ILS:452252/$N?">Kindest Regards : New and Selected Poems</a></strong> by <a href="http://tedkooser.net/">Ted Kooser</a>. I had heard his name and seen the odd poem but hadn&#8217;t<a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/KindestRegards.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" class="alignright size-medium wp-image-29234"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/KindestRegards-212x300.jpg" alt="" width="212" height="300" /></a> sat down with a full collection before. Alas for my shelf space and budget, I was compelled to return the library copy and buy my own as it&#8217;s something I expect to dip into for some time to come. Readable and rich in its language &#8211; a tough trick to pull off.</p>
<p>And something I had been reflecting on after seeing an <a href="https://www.bbc.co.uk/programmes/m002q953">old interview</a> with Scottish poet <a href="https://www.scottishpoetrylibrary.org.uk/poet/norman-maccaig/">Norman MacCaig</a>, who believed strongly in poetry as a communication. Said that when this had become clear to him, had gone through and edited the obfuscations out of his old work in the interests of clarity.</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/Screenshot-2026-03-06-200113.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="29143"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/neve-demo-image-20/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/neve-demo-image-20.png" data-orig-size="1190,630" data-comments-opened="1"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="neve-demo-image&amp;#8212;20"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/neve-demo-image-20-300x159.png"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/neve-demo-image-20.png" class="alignleft size-thumbnail wp-image-29143"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/Screenshot-2026-03-06-200113-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a>There&#8217;s that parlour game &#8211; &#8216;who would you most like to have a conversation with&#8217;? and I&#8217;ve always felt like I&#8217;d be too awestruck to speak with many of my heroes. But I&#8217;ve been an admirer of <a href="https://literarysum.com/the-life-and-legacy-of-david-foster-wallace-a-comprehensive-biography/">David Foster Wallace</a> since discovering a book of his essays at my cousin&#8217;s house a few years ago.  I&#8217;ve never read his fiction (so far) but he did some notable interviews during his lifetime, and after watching some of them, I feel like he&#8217;d have been great to natter with.</p>
<p><a href="https://youtu.be/iGLzWdT7vGc">Here&#8217;s one with a German interviewer, from 2003</a>, which is alarmingly prescient in its range of topics, from citizenship, corrupting power of corporate sponsorship, silence (absence of, importance of, for reading and thinking). I also like that he&#8217;s not wearing his characteristic bandana!<br />
<a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/DFW.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="29149"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/neve-demo-image-26/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/neve-demo-image-26.png" data-orig-size="1190,630" data-comments-opened="1"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="neve-demo-image&amp;#8212;26"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/neve-demo-image-26-300x159.png"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/neve-demo-image-26.png"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-29149"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/DFW-300x147.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="147" /></a></p>
<blockquote><p>“I don’t think this is an evil country, I don’t think Americans are evil, I think we’ve had it very easy materially for a long time and we’ve gotten very little help in understanding things that are important besides being comfortable. I don’t think anybody knows how we will react if things get really hard here. And the fact that we’re strong militarily and economically is a good thing, but it’s also a frightening thing.</p>
<p>“My feeling is that the kind of rebellion that will change anything meaningfully here will be very quiet and very individual and probably not all that interesting to look at from the outside…</p>
<p>“Violence is interesting and horrible corruption and scandals is interesting. Rattling sabres and talking about war and demonizing a billion people of a different faith: all that is interesting… “Sitting in a chair and thinking about what all this means, and why what I drive might have something to do with how people in other parts of the world might feel about me probably isn’t that interesting to anybody else.</p>
<p>“I’m a writer, I’m not a politician, I’m not a political thinker. I’m just a scared little American living in California.”</p></blockquote>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="28915"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/2023/11/08/salt-spring/2023-11-01saltspringcreek/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ek.jpg" data-orig-size="440,587" data-comments-opened="0"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ek-225x300.jpg"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ek.jpg"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-28915"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ek-225x300.jpg" alt="" width="225" height="300" srcset="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ek-225x300.jpg 225w, https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01SaltSpringCreek.jpg 440w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 225px) 100vw, 225px" /></a>I travelled to Salt Spring Island at the start of November for a couple of reasons: but mostly to take a turn as featured reader at the <a href="https://saltspring.bc.libraries.coop/event/poetry-open-mic-11/">Poetry Open Mic</a> series, at the Salt Spring Library. Mercifully arrived between rainstorms and enjoyed a couple of sunny days along with the rainy evenings. I was in town the week after the Saturday market ended and there was a distinctly autumnal feel to the farm stands, where squash and apples and firewood had taken the place of summer vegetables and berries.</p>
<p>Once I&#8217;d firmed up my travel dates, I scheduled a Salt Spring social for local <a href="https://www.writersunion.ca/">Writers Union of Canada</a> members while I was there, because the night of my reading was also the union&#8217;s 50th anniversary, and I thought we might toast its continued success, armed with our 50th anniversary TWUC cookies and a glass of bubbly.</p>
<p>So on the first of November, nine of us met in local writer and artist <a href="https://www.brionypenn.com/">Briony Penn</a>&#8216;s beautiful home. Writers had come <a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01ssiSocial2.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="28918"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/2023/11/08/salt-spring/2023-11-01ssisocial2/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01ssiSocial2.jpg" data-orig-size="783,587" data-comments-opened="0"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="2023-11-01ssiSocial2"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01ssiSocial2-300x225.jpg"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01ssiSocial2.jpg" class="alignright size-thumbnail wp-image-28918"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-01ssiSocial2-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a>from Nanaimo, Sidney and Victoria as well as Salt Spring. Conversation swiftly broke out, with discussion ranging from difficulties of getting published, to the looming intrusion of Artificial Intelligence in the writing life, whether through books being used without permission to train AI, through the use of AI for editing our writing, or through AI&#8217;s replacing live writers for the kind of stock writing &#8211; ad copy, product descriptions, copy editing &#8211; that pays the bills for so many writers. We talked about copyright and the dramatic decline in payments to authors for use of their works, and about the origins of the union in 1973, and the &#8216;good old days&#8217; of in-person AGMs where motions were thrashed out, debated, reversed and revised in the pub after hours &#8211; and how to carry this spirit on with today&#8217;s challenges: much larger membership (2,600), members scattered across the country, carbon footprints, availability of virtual meetings, and questions of time, expense and accessibility.</p>
<p><a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/LarderCover.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="28370"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/?attachment_id=28370"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/LarderCover.jpg" data-orig-size="221,320" data-comments-opened="0"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="LarderCover"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/LarderCover-207x300.jpg"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/LarderCover.jpg" class="alignleft size-thumbnail wp-image-28370"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/LarderCover-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a>A heavy rainfall overnight gave way to a sunny afternoon, and an opportunity to browse the food shops, galleries and oddities in Ganges. My reading was gratifyingly well attended, given the dark and dribbly weather. Half a dozen local poets kicked off the evening by reading at the open mic, and only one of these fled the scene before my reading (over the years, I promise you I have been at many readings where the room virtually emptied after the open mic!). I read then, mostly from <strong>Larder,</strong> and then braced myself for resounding silence at the utterance of &#8220;any questions for our reader?&#8221; But was surprised at the animated and interesting questions that came up&#8230; anything from whether there were subjects I couldn&#8217;t write about, to whether writers can make money selling books?</p>
<p><a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ookSaleSign.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="28917"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/2023/11/08/salt-spring/2023-11-03booksalesign/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ookSaleSign.jpg" data-orig-size="783,587" data-comments-opened="0"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="2023-11-03BookSaleSign"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ookSaleSign-300x225.jpg"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ookSaleSign.jpg" class="size-thumbnail wp-image-28917 alignleft"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ookSaleSign-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a>On departure day, I couldn&#8217;t resist stopping in at the annual monster book sale which raises funds for literacy on Salt Spring. <a href="https://saltspringliteracy.org/books-and-bling/">Books and Bling</a> attracts a lot of readers &#8211; early arrivers were  lined up around the barn at the <a href="https://ssifi.org/">Farmers Institute</a> when I got <a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ookBuyers.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="28916"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/2023/11/08/salt-spring/2023-11-03bookbuyers/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ookBuyers.jpg" data-orig-size="783,587" data-comments-opened="0"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="2023-11-03BookBuyers"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ookBuyers-300x225.jpg"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ookBuyers.jpg" class="alignright size-thumbnail wp-image-28916"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-11-03BookBuyers-150x150.jpg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a>there shortly before the 10am start, armed with shopping bags and boxes that predicted lively sales. It takes a team of volunteers to run these things, and I was impressed by the efficiency and patience of all concerned, as I trundled off to the ferry with my 3 books and 1 bit of bling!</p>

										<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p><a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y.jpg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="28897"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/2023-10-17circularfoodeconomy/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y.jpg" data-orig-size="405,587" data-comments-opened="0"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;0&quot;}" data-image-title="2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y-207x300.jpg"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y.jpg" class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-28897"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y-207x300.jpg" alt="" width="207" height="300" srcset="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y-207x300.jpg 207w, https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/2023-10-17CircularFoodEconomy.jpg 405w" sizes="auto, (max-width: 207px) 100vw, 207px" /></a>As the organizers might have expected, registration for this evening on the <strong>circular food economy</strong> mushroomed when it was known that food would be offered!</p>
<p>Turns out there&#8217;s a lot happening in Victoria to rescue food from grocery outlets, then sort and redistribute it in various forms.</p>
<figure id="attachment_28911" aria-describedby="caption-attachment-28911" style="width: 150px" class="wp-caption alignright"><a href="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/chef.jpeg"><img loading="lazy" decoding="async" data-attachment-id="28911" data-permalink="https://reallygoodwriter.com/2023/10/21/circular-food/chef/" data-orig-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/chef.jpeg" data-orig-size="1200,900" data-comments-opened="0" data-image-meta="{&quot;aperture&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;credit&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;camera&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;caption&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;created_timestamp&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;copyright&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;focal_length&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;iso&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;shutter_speed&quot;:&quot;0&quot;,&quot;title&quot;:&quot;&quot;,&quot;orientation&quot;:&quot;1&quot;}" data-image-title="chef" data-image-description="" data-image-caption="" data-medium-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/chef-300x225.jpeg" data-large-file="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/chef-1024x768.jpeg" class="wp-image-28911 size-thumbnail" src="https://reallygoodwriter.com/images/chef-150x150.jpeg" alt="" width="150" height="150" /></a><figcaption id="caption-attachment-28911" class="wp-caption-text">Chef Chris Hammer</figcaption></figure>
<p>In keeping with the presentations, all the food on offer had been donated or rescued and then prepared for the participants. The buffet was vast and included  vegetarian, vegan, omnivore and gluten free offerings. All the items were the same or similar to what would be provided to the recipients of some of the organizations represented. There was a predictable surge of interest in sampling some ice cream from <a href="https://www.49below.ca/">49 Below</a>, and when we had eaten our fill, Mustard Seed&#8217;s chef Chris Hammer came out for a bow and a word on his creations.</p>
<p>Speakers represented a wide range of food waste and food security groups: <a href="https://mustardseed.ca/ministries/food-bank/">Mustard Seed Food Bank</a> and the <a href="https://mustardseed.ca/food-security-distibution-centre/">Food Security Distribution Centre</a>; <a href="https://lovefoodhatewaste.ca/">Love Food Hate Waste</a>, which targets food waste in the home;  the <a href="https://www.foodsharenetwork.com/">Food Share Network</a> which coordinates food security nonprofits; the <a href="https://www.sifarmhub.ca/">South Island Farm Hub</a>, which arose during the pandemic and continues to support local farmers with distribution; <a href="https://www.rerootkitchen.com/">Reroot</a>, which processes surplus food into meals for the Vancouver Downtown East Side; and <a href="https://communityfoodsupport.wordpress.com/community-fridges/">Community Food Support</a>, which provides a free fridge in Victoria&#8217;s Rock Bay neighbourhood.</p>
